Reusable Drain Guard Details: Standard Model and Curb Style Model

The heavy-duty reusable catch basin filter bags are economical stormwater management options for retaining sediment on construction sites. Made with high strength woven polypropylene material, this catch basin filter bag has a capacity of up to 500 lbs. For capturing sediment and silt, the reusable drain guard is a great choice. However, the catch basin filter bags will not hold oil and hydrocarbons as they are made with polypropylene material and not oil absorbing geotextile material. The reusable drain guard is an economical choice for construction sites as the catch basin sediment bags can be cleaned out and properly disposed of and reused. Catch basin sediment bags with deep accumulation pockets of 36" require less maintenance and emptying.

The reusable drain guard comes in a curb style for stormwater pollution control in combination storm drains. The curb style of the reusable drain guard is similar to the standard model, but features a design that makes it suitable for combination storm drains. Ultratech Ultra Reusable Drain Guard Material Specifications (Woven Geotextile)

Properties ASTM Test Value
AOS (U.S. Sieve) D 4751 20 sieve
Permeability D 4491 .49 cm/ sec
Permittivity D 4491 473 sec-1
Flow Rate D 4491 695 gal/min/ft2
Mullen Burst D 3786 542 psi
Puncture D 4833 104 lbs.
Tensile MD D 4632 237 lbs.
Tensile CD D 4632 255 lbs.
Trapezoid Tear D 4533 115 lbs.

Material: Woven Polypropylene Geotextile

Catch Basin Sediment Control Bags Installation

The reusable drain guards have a three-step installation process and a 6-step removal process. Make sure that the catch basin sediment bag flaps are outside the basin, flat, and held in place by the grate. The removal flap pockets should be held down by soil. Once this is accomplished, the reusable drain guard will be out of sight and ready to catch silt and sediment. For the removal of catch basin filter bags, first remove the soil used to cover and hold down the removal flap pockets. If not already inserted, insert the rebar through the pockets. Next remove the storm drain grate. Catch basin sediment bags will then be removed through the rebars with available equipment. Move the full reusable drain guard to the ground for emptying.

At a glance, here is the Catch Basin Sediment Bag installation instructions:

  • 1. Remove the Storm Drain Grate
  • 2. Install the Reusable Catch Basin Sediment Bag inside the storm drain, making sure the emptying straps are laid flat outside the basin and held in place by the drain grate.
  • 3. Replace the storm drain grate, making sure the flap pockets and emptying straps are secured during installation and do not fall into the catch basin.

Sediment Bags for Catch Basins Frequently Asked Questions

The ability of your storm drain gate to hold a full capacity reusable drain guard will be dependent on your specific drain grate, its design, size, and weight. For added reinforcement when using your catch basin sediment bags, rebar can be inserted into the flaps. When you remove the reusable drain guard this rebar will be necessary.

The reusable catch basin sediment bag is not made to absorb oil and hydrocarbons because of its heavy duty materials. These heavy-duty materials that make up the catch basin sediment control filter bag allow it to have a high capacity and durability for silt and sediment on construction sites for stormwater management.

The main attraction of the Ultra Reusable Drain Guard is its ability to hold an incredible amount of sediment and silt. Because of its ability to do this, it needs to be made with polypropylene material to make it very strong and heavy duty. This polypropylene material does not have oil absorbing capabilities.
